    LEGO Fortnite Takes Survival Crafting to a Whole New Level

    LEGO Fortnite is out now and it’s a brand new survival crafting game built in the world of Fortnite in LEGO style. Everything in the game is procedurally generated for each world you create and it’s even built in Unreal Engine 5 using Chaos physics and destruction to break LEGO bricks apart just like in real life.

    This play experience is a new long term partnership between Epic Games and the LEGO Group that is speciailzing in a new open world game to let players of all ages build their own worlds with LEGO bricks digitally.

    Niels B Christiansen, CEO of The LEGO Group, said, “Our partnership with Epic Games is

    focused on developing digital play experiences that are designed to be fun and safe, and have

    the potential to bridge the worlds of physical and digital play to inspire kids. Together with Epic

    Games, we are building digital worlds designed with kids in mind from the outset – we hope

    other creators and brands are inspired to do the same.”

    Turning over to gameplay, here’s everything you need to know before diving into the survival crafting game, LEGO Fortnite.

    Creating a World

    In LEGO Fortnite, you can invite up to 8 friends total for each world. You can choose between creating a sandbox world (where you don’t have to farm for resources or worry about survival mechanics) or survival (where you have to manage your character and find resources).

    If you share the world’s key with your friends, they can access it even when you’re offline. You can also have multiple worlds created at once. There are over 1,200 existing Fortnite skins that will become LEGO-ified when you select one to enter LEGO Fortnite with100 special emotes for LEGO.

    How to Survive

    When you drop into your new procedurally generated world, you’ll have to pick up some rocks and wood so you can get your first crafting recipes. You’ll have a helpful NPC to give you tips if you want when starting out as well.

    Keep an eye on your status as you explore though, since you’ll need to eat regularly to maintain hunger and make fires if you get cold and alternatively cool off if you’re overheated.

    The mechanics in LEGO Fortnite work similarly to Fortnite Battle Royale with sprinting being attached to an energy meter. Don’t try and swim with a depleted energy bar because you will drown and get thrown back to shore. There’s a new dodge mechanic that lets you get a little more reactive in fights as well.

    You can go out and collect berries, gather wood, and even fight NPCs camped up around the world to get weapons, food, and other various items when you kill them. If you die adventuring, don’t worry, your backpack will be marked on the map and you’ll respawn at your specified respawn location. If you die getting to your backpack, you’ll be able to get both of them when you’re back since backpacks don’t expire and will stay on the map.

    If you need crafting materials from animals or food items, being kinder to animals gives you better loot than just killing them outright. You can pet animals to get items like milk from cows, eggs from chickens, and wool from lambs. You can kill them to get meat but you’ll get more from keeping them around alive..

    Also, you can collect fertilizer from all animals. The fertilizer can be used to farm with!. You can plant various seeds to get different types of crops that you can then cook and eat. You can eat food to heal and even get special status effects that’ll keep you surviving longer in harsher conditions – so food is extremely important to focus on when playing LEGO Fortnite.

    There are caves to explore that are basically small to large dungeons that can contain rare resources, but be cautious, as those caves will usually contain some high-threat monsters.. Make sure to craft weapons like shortswords, longswords, bows, and shields to help keep you safe against enemies.

    Instead of gaining armor or health through traditional leveling, you’ll instead craft different charms to increase your stats. For example, crafting the Health charm, you guessed it, boosts your max health.

    Building

    The building in LEGO Fortnite is completely different from the normal modes. The new physics lets you build LEGO creations just like in the real world so you can build things by using whole blueprints or piece by piece.

    Along with creating various buildings and homes, you can also decorate your home and surroundings with decorations that make things feel more cozy.

    You can build an entire Village system and upgrade it to get NPCs to come live with you and help you build, forage, cook, and do other tasks around the Village. Upgrading your village gets you more NPC living capacities, perks, and new recipes for builds and furniture.

    The things you can create in LEGO Fortnite feel almost limitless. Once you unlock more resources and process those materials, you can build vehicles like cars, boats, airships, and you can even make an entire railroad system. Anything that you can build in real life with LEGOs you can in the game.

    LEGO Fortnite is available to play for free on PlayStation 4, PlayStation 5,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, Nintendo Switch, and PC today. For more in-depth tips and tricks for LEGO Fortnite, be sure to check out our IGN Guides page for the most up to date information.
